Erstellt eine neue Instanz der Authorization-Klasse mit der angegebenen Autorisierungsmeldung und dem angegebenen Abschlussstatus.
Namespace: System.Net
Assembly: System (in system.dll)
Syntax
'Declaration
Public Sub New ( _
token As String, _
finished As Boolean _
)
'Usage
Dim token As String
Dim finished As Boolean
Dim instance As New Authorization(token, finished)
public Authorization (
string token,
bool finished
)
public:
Authorization (
String^ token,
bool finished
)
public Authorization (
String token,
boolean finished
)
public function Authorization (
token : String,
finished : boolean
)
Parameter
- token
Die vom Server erwartete verschlüsselte Autorisierungsmeldung.
- finished
Der Abschlussstatus des Autorisierungsversuchs. true, wenn der Autorisierungsversuch abgeschlossen wurde, andernfalls false.
Hinweise
Beim Erstellen der Authorization-Instanz wird die Message-Eigenschaft auf token und die Complete-Eigenschaft auf finished festgelegt.
Beispiel
Im folgenden Codebeispiel wird eine neue Instanz der Authorization-Klasse mit der angegebenen Autorisierungsmeldung und dem angegebenen Abschlussstatus erstellt.
Function Authenticate(ByVal challenge As String, ByVal request As WebRequest, ByVal credentials As ICredentials) As Authorization Implements IAuthenticationModule.Authenticate
Try
Dim message As String
' Check if Challenge string was raised by a site which requires 'CloneBasic' authentication.
If challenge Is Nothing Or Not challenge.StartsWith("CloneBasic") Then
Return Nothing
End If
Dim myCredentials As NetworkCredential
If TypeOf credentials Is CredentialCache Then
myCredentials = credentials.GetCredential(request.RequestUri, "CloneBasic")
If myCredentials Is Nothing Then
Return Nothing
End If
Else
myCredentials = CType(credentials, NetworkCredential)
End If
' Message encryption scheme :
' a)Concatenate username and password seperated by space
' b)Apply ASCII encoding to obtain a stream of bytes
' c)Apply Base64 Encoding to this array of bytes to obtain our encoded authorization message
message = myCredentials.UserName + " " + myCredentials.Password
' Apply AsciiEncoding to 'message' string to obtain it as an array of bytes.
Dim ascii As Encoding = Encoding.ASCII
Dim byteArray(ascii.GetByteCount(message)) As Byte
byteArray = ascii.GetBytes(message)
' Performing Base64 transformation.
message = Convert.ToBase64String(byteArray)
Dim myAuthorization As New Authorization("CloneBasic " + message, True)
Dim protectionRealm() As String = {request.RequestUri.AbsolutePath}
myAuthorization.ProtectionRealm = protectionRealm
Return myAuthorization
Catch e As Exception
Console.WriteLine("The following exception was raised in Authenticate method:{0}", e.Message)
Return Nothing
End Try
End Function 'Authenticate
public Authorization Authenticate( string challenge,WebRequest request,ICredentials credentials)
{
try
{
string message;
// Check if Challenge string was raised by a site which requires 'CloneBasic' authentication.
if ((challenge == null) || (!challenge.StartsWith("CloneBasic")))
return null;
NetworkCredential myCredentials;
if (credentials is CredentialCache)
{
myCredentials = credentials.GetCredential(request.RequestUri,"CloneBasic");
if (myCredentials == null)
return null;
}
else
myCredentials = (NetworkCredential)credentials;
// Message encryption scheme :
// a)Concatenate username and password seperated by space;
// b)Apply ASCII encoding to obtain a stream of bytes;
// c)Apply Base64 Encoding to this array of bytes to obtain our encoded authorization message.
message = myCredentials.UserName + " " + myCredentials.Password;
// Apply AsciiEncoding to 'message' string to obtain it as an array of bytes.
Encoding ascii = Encoding.ASCII;
byte[] byteArray = new byte[ascii.GetByteCount(message)];
byteArray = ascii.GetBytes(message);
// Performing Base64 transformation.
message = Convert.ToBase64String(byteArray);
Authorization myAuthorization = new Authorization("CloneBasic " + message,true);
string[] protectionRealm = new string[]{request.RequestUri.AbsolutePath};
myAuthorization.ProtectionRealm = protectionRealm;
return myAuthorization;
}
catch(Exception e)
{
Console.WriteLine("The following exception was raised in Authenticate method:{0}",e.Message);
return null;
}
}
